 11.00am

Training at Great Yarmouth dojo, this years the club's are represented by sensei: Kevin Leigh 6th dan, Colin Needham 5th dan,  Paul Filenczuk 5th dan and James Atkins 4th dan

The class was first split into three groups, with the sensei taking turns with each group.

This year's Gashuku is once again devoted to competition kumite and fighting techniques..

We trained hard with only four 10 minute breaks throughout the 5 hour session...

Sensei Leigh shows James from Norwich the secret technique...

The Instructors this weekend are some of the most experienced in the UK with over 35 years experience each...
